Signs It's Time for Replacement
While minor cosmetic issues can often be repaired, certain problems indicate that replacement is the safer option.
Severe Rust and Corrosion
Rust weakens the structural integrity of metal over time. Extensive corrosion often means replacement is the best long-term solution.
Loose or Unstable Railings
Movement within the railing system indicates structural failure that may compromise user safety.
Bent or Damaged Components
Vehicle impacts, heavy equipment, or years of use can permanently deform metal components.
Frequent Repairs
If you're repeatedly repairing the same railing, replacement is often more cost-effective.
Outdated Designs
Older railings may no longer meet current building codes or ADA accessibility requirements.
Repair vs. Replacement
Repairs are appropriate when damage is isolated, cosmetic, or limited to replaceable hardware.
Replacement becomes the better investment when:
Structural damage is widespread
Corrosion has weakened the material
Safety standards have changed
Maintenance costs continue increasing
You want to improve your property's appearance
A professionally fabricated replacement provides long-term reliability while reducing ongoing maintenance.
